The interview had 3 rounds. Round 1 involved general and technical introductions, a look at brief financial statements, cash flow problems, financial ratios for credit analysis, economics, and general finance news. Round 2 was a deep technical dive into my Python projects and how I built them, followed by discussing my internship in the credit department at Tata Motors. Round 3 was an HR round focusing on me, my education, hobbies, family, and future expectations.

Had a good interview, it was focused on economics, finance, and the main financial statements (balance sheet, income statement, cash flow). Also covered recent economic news, general analytics, and specific financial terms like repo rates, SLR, GDP, reverse repo rates, and capital markets. They asked about current ratios, liquidity ratios, and debt ratios.
